   > Since reading Lawrence Pearson's "Notes Toward a Postcyberpunk   
   > Manifesto" I began to wonder if a "Cyberpunk" or "Postcyberpunk"   
   > Manifesto was ever written so after finding out that the closest thing   
   > to this was the introduction to Mirroshades.  I decided that I would be   
   > really cool to create a non-fiction book, basicaly a huge collection of   
   > essays about the "punk" genres:   
   >   
   > - cyberpunk (if you don't what this is, I'll be scared)   
   >   
   > - postcyberpunk (see "Notes Toward a Postcyberpunk Manifesto", just a   
   > Google search away)   
   >   
   > - steampunk (Victorian dystopic or alternate history material with   
   > stuff about technology that didn't exist during the Victorian period)   
   >   
   > - sandalpunk (same as above but in an Ancient World (Roman Empire) that   
   > never fell into the Dark Ages)   
   >   
   > - clockpunk (simmilar to steampunk but in the Renaissance)   
      
   Hmm...haven't seen the above 2 terms before.  Got titles to recommend?   
   :)   
      
   > - any other "punk" genre we can come up with   
      
   Wouldn't it make sense to list the [time period]punk genres as   
   subcategories of cyberpunk instead of alternatives to cyberpunk?  For   
   example: Mary Gentle's _Ash_* is clockpunk and cyberpunk, not clockpunk   
   or cyberpunk.  ;)
